I think my invoice is slightly off.
I asked for RoW base, WoR mods + b series number row with combined shipping, however I've been charged $121 USD. Isn't $23 + $23 + $35 + $26 = $107?

B-series was $37, not $35, that brings you to $109

On top of that, there's a paypal's handling fee ($3.83), so you're at $112.83.

In addition, there's the geekhack pack ($2, but can be removed if you don't want the 3 pack of geekhack logo keys), RoG base kit subsidy ($3), which has been discussed and explained recently enough, sorting ($2), cause seriously, there's going to be an enormous box of caps at my house that will need to be put into smaller boxes and shipped, and my caps ($1.50).

That's a total of $8.50 in misc fees and that puts you at $121.33.  I can remove the gh key pack from your order to save you the $2, but this (all the misc) isn't something I just threw in for giggles and in the case of paypal fees, is pretty much an unavoidable thing.
